ABB AC800M PROFIBUS DP Installation System
Fieldbus systems are used as a means of communications for serial data exchange
between decentralized devices on the field level and the controller of the process
supervision level.
PROFIBUS means PROcess FIeldBUS, designed as a fieldbus for process
automation purposes for interconnecting Decentralized Peripheral devices
(PROFIBUS DP), and its extended version for Process Automation (PROFIBUS
PA). It is well known all over the world and the most popular fieldbus in Europe.
Due to its high data transmission rates over short distances and moderate ones over
long distances it is predominantly used for interconnecting I/O units like S800 /
S900 or smart devices to PLCs and controller like AC 800M.

PROFIBUS is a manufacturer-independent fieldbus standard for applications in
manufacturing, process and building automation. PROFIBUS technology is
described in fixed terms in DIN 19245 as a German standard and in EN 50170 / IEC
61158 as an international standard. It specifies the technical and functional
properties of a serial bus system. The PROFIBUS standard is thus available to every
provider of automation product.
PROFIBUS distinguishes between master and slave. The masters determine the data
communication on the bus. A master can send messages without an external request
if it has access rights to the bus (token). The slaves are peripheral devices. Typical
slaves are I/O devices, valves, motors and transmitters. They have no bus access
rights. They can only confirm received messages or send a message on the request
of the master. Slaves are passive devices on the PROFIBUS.
PROFIBUS is composed of three types of protocol, each of which is used for
different tasks. Of course, devices with all three protocols can communicate with
each other in a complex system by means of a PROFIBUS network.
The three types of protocols are: PROFIBUS FMS, DP, PA.
Communication Protocols
At the protocol level, PROFIBUS offers a broad spectrum of options, which enables
optimum communication between different applications. PROFIBUS DP is a fast
and deterministic process data exchange between a PROFIBUS master and the
assigned slave devices.
Presently the basic and extended functions supported with AC 800M/CI854(A) are:
• Basic function (V0):
– Cyclic data transfer
– Diagnostic
– Configuration via GSD files
• Extended function V1:
– Acyclic data transfer
– Alarm handling (planned, but not supported yet)
– FDT/DTM device management
– Function blocks acc. IEC 61131-3
RS485 installation recommendation
Problems with data transmission in PROFIBUS networks can be attributed to
incorrect wiring or installation. These problems can often be solved using bus test
equipment such as bus monitors, which are able to detect many typical wiring errors
even before commissioning.
The list below helps to build up a RS485 network quick and accurate:
• Only use shielded and twisted-pair wiring as a RS485 bus line.
• Use a PROFIBUS bus connector plug to connect the RS485 bus segment.
• If the module is at the beginning or end of a bus segment, this connector must
have an activated bus terminal resistor combination.
• Ensure that the bus segment connected to the RS485 interface is terminated at
both ends.
• All PROFIBUS bus connector plugs in a network must be securely screwed
onto the RS485 interfaces.
• Attaching or removing the bus connector plugs, inadequately attached bus
connector plugs or loose bus wires within the plug can lead to malfunctions in
the networks.
• Attach or remove the RS485 bus connector plug quickly and without twisting
them.
